Quick heads-up on Pinwheel UI versioning: we cut a minor release every sprint, and anything touching component props needs a changeset file in the PR. No changeset, no merge — the bot will nag you. Majors are rare and go through the design council first. The full policy, with examples of what counts as breaking, lives on the internal page below.

wiki page, bahip-yahip: https://grafana.qirvanlabs.corp/browse/display/projects/cc3a1b9dbfc9

For the heads of department: the group policy with Averlane Mutual renews on 1 November. Premiums are up 9% owing to last year's warehouse claim at the Dunhollow site. I've obtained two alternative quotes; both exclude flood cover, which we need. Broker meetings are booked for mid-October, and the claims history file is in the shared drive. Please hold renewal decisions until Selda reviews the terms against the note that follows.

board note of fajef-kadug: Project Oliath slips by six weeks because of the tooling delay.

Minutes — Quennel Group management meeting. Attendees: Brask, Olve, Marit. Topic: next year's headcount plan. Agreed: net growth of six roles, concentrated in engineering; support staffing flat. Finance to model fully loaded costs by Friday. Hiring freeze in the Dulworth office continues. Assumptions behind these numbers rest on the confidential plan stated below.

management briefing: Only 33 of the 205 pilot accounts renewed Kasath, so a churn review is set for October 17. Weniusek Logistics is in early talks to buy Holethax Freight for about $345.6 million.